The Bureaucratisation of the National Gender Machinery, Circumventing the ‘Red Tape’
Résumé
The bureaucratisation of the National Gender Machinery (NGM) in South Africa is discussed with a specific focus on documenting the historical formation thereof. This article addresses the barriers to implementation and explains the evolution of gender mainstreaming as a strategy for gender equality. Key recommendations for the effective use of the structures of the NGM are provided with an emphasis on an integrated strategy for the furtherance of gender equality within the South African public service.
